Вместо автом.установки - обновление
WinXP Pro с интегрированным (не мной) SP2
Стандартная установка проходит на ура. При автоматической установке через winnt.sif, созданным посредством setupmgr.exe взятым из deploy с того-же дистрибутива, на начальном этапе, перед выбором раздела, выдает: "Не найдено установленной на этом компьютере предыдущей версии Windows Для продолжения программе установки требуется проверить законность использования данного обновления продукта. Вставьте установочный компакт-диск Windows XP Home Edition, Professional, 2000 Professional, Millenium, 98, NT Workstation 4 , 95 или Workstation 3.51 в устройство чтения компакт-дисков" сам winnt.sif: Код:
;SetupMgrTag Как лечить? |
MozGS
Посмотри присутствуют ли в твоем дистрибутиве папки WIN9XMIG, WIN9XUPG и WINNTUPG (находятся в I386). Они нужны для апгрейда с более старой ОС. |
Присутствуют. Все три в i386.
Особо подчеркну - все описанное выше происходит при установке на систему с чистым винтом. Пробовал и с неразмеченным и с чистыми логическими дисками как FAT32 так и NTFS - все одно твердит про обновление, а нормальная установка с того-же дистра - проходит. |
MozGS
Это происходит потому, что установочный диск изначально предназначен для обновления имеющейся ОС. Он так и называется - Windows XP Upgrade CD. Обсуждение того, как превратить такой диск в обычный, выходит за рамки правил конференции. Я затрудняюсь объяснить почему в таком случае обычная установка проходит на ура, однако вывод все равно такой: найдите другой дистрибутив. |
Друзья! Давайте на чистоту! Проще всего обьявить дустрибутив битым и закрыть тему, но мне кажется что докопаться до первоисточника проблемы гораздо интереснее.
Поясну подробнее: дистрибутив, используемый мной НЕ ПРЕДНАЗНАЧЕН ДЛЯ ОБНОВЛЕНИЯ. Вот аргументы в пользу этого: - Я использую этот дистрибутив уже около 2-х лет. Проблем при установке и в дальнейшем при использовании ОС не замечено. - ОС с этого дистрибутива лично мной была установлена бочее чем на 1000 компьютеров. Никаких проблем при установке замечено не было. Так сложилось что я занимаюсь в основном переустановкой и настройкой ОС, из множества дистрибутивов, прошедших через мои руки этот показал себя с лучшей стороны. -Система с этого дистрибутива ставилась: на чистый винт нового компьютера, на чистый винт, уже разбитый на разделы, использовалась для переустановки, и обновления системы, как на FAT32 так и на NTFS. Ставилась на старенькие IDE винты и на новые SATA II гиганского обьема. Повторюсь - НИ РАЗУ НЕ СТОЛКНУЛСЯ С ПРОБЛЕМАМИ ПРИ УСТАНОВКЕ (проблемы с железом и установкий на RAID массивы оставлю за кадром). - Система с этого дистрибутива ставилась как на сам компьютер, так и на виртуальную машину WMVare Workstation, и Virtual Machine. Во всех случаях - без проблем. И вот наконец я пришел к необходимости автомотической установке. Начались проблемы описанные в начале ветки. Прошу помощи. |
Хм... Неужели кроме того что это дистрибутив для обновления никаких мыслей нет? Нито не сталкивался с такой проблемой?
|
Вскрываются новые подробности. (Хм... прошу только тапками не кидаться - сам не доглядел)
Дистрибутив изначально УЖЕ содержит winnt.sif со следующем содержанием: Цитата:
Значит проблема в том winnt.sif, что я слепил с помощью setupmgr из deploy? |
Цитата:
|
Цитата:
Посему сразу создавался winn1.sif, в SETUPLD1.BIN менялись WINNT.SIF на WIIN1.SIF А winnt.sif, был благополучно пропущен мимо глаз. Проблема решена! Подробное изучение диска с дистрибутивом, откуда и бралась Windows показало: наличие подозрительной папки с системными файлами в корне диска. Папочка называется BXPR. И содержит, помимо всего прочего SETUPLDR.bin (с уже измененным внутри i386 на bxpr) и winnt.sif вот с таким содержанием: Код:
;SetupMgrTag Код:
\BXPR\ Также не ускользнуло от внимания подозрительное расположение самого дистрибутива. Путь таков: %CD%RUSSIAN/WXP/PRO/I386 В ИТОГЕ: 1. Положил в корень своего диска папку BXPR, засунул в нее СВОИ SETUPLDR.BIN, SETUPLD1.BIN, WINNT.SIF (пустой) и WINN1.SIF 2. Сам дистрибутив расположил на своем диске RUSSIAN//WXP/PRO/I386, засунул в нее СВОИ SETUPLDR.BIN, SETUPLD1.BIN, WINNT.SIF (пустой) и WINN1.SIF 3. Из меню мультизагрузки ссылки естественно такие: /BXPR/ SETUPLDR.BIN и /BXPR/ SETUPLD1.BIN, для стандартной и автоматической установки соответственно. Вот с таким winn1.sif система устанавливается ПОЛНОСТЬЮ АВТОМОТИЧЕСКИ. Код:
;SetupMgrTag Итак, проблема решена, всем спасибо за помощь. |
MozGS
Цитата:
Цитата:
|
вопрос иного плана, как имея сборку на UpdatePack с аддонами сделать из нее Windows XP Upgrade CD
т.е. при загрузке с Дос была не обычная автомат. установка а обновление текущей виндоус |
Пытаюсь сделать загрузочный диск с помощью изи бут, винда интегрируемая ХП СП3, создал каталог 2386 вместо i386 и залили туда все из i386, подправил как полагается setupldr.bin, ghjписал в меню зи бута "run /2386/setupldr.bin" установка начинает запускаться, но останавливается с сообщением:
"Не найдено установленной на этом компьютере предыдущей версии Windows Для продолжения программе установки требуется проверить законность использования данного обновления продукта. Вставьте установочный компакт-диск Windows XP Home Edition, Professional, 2000 Professional, Millenium, 98, NT Workstation 4 , 95 или Workstation 3.51 в устройство чтения компакт-дисков" Что делать? Файл txtsetup.sif, winnt.sif перелопатил полностью, удалял пересоздавал - нифига невыходит, сколько разных ситем подсовывал в каталог 2386, ниче не меняется, как избежать проблему? Возможно это сервис пак третий нельзя засунуть туда??? Также немогу оставить оригинальный каталог i386 или 1386 т.к. оттуда у меня стартует из изибута лайфсидишник, пришлось переименовать.. что посоветуете?? может изибут не умеет стартовать запуск системы? Видит любой диск с виндой подсунутый в папку 2386 как Upgrade XP CD диск, уже месяц долбаюсь с этой траблой. подскажите кто чего сможет пажалста... |
Время: 00:41. |
Время: 00:41.
© OSzone.net 2001-